Discuz!官方免费开源建站系统

 找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索

[修改] 批量清理用户一次只能处理10个,修改成1000或者10000

[复制链接]
7598602 发表于 2015-5-12 21:41:01 | 显示全部楼层 |阅读模式
即使后台开启人工审核,批量注册的会员有时会有成千上万,删很费劲,默认一页只能删20个,真
删到手软啊.
其实,只需修改一段代码即可轻松实现批量删除灌水机垃圾用户.
这里是discuz 2.0,修改Discuz根目录/source/admincp/admincp_members.php,
找到$_G['setting']['memberperpage'] = 20;
把20修改为一个你希望一次性删除多少用户的值,
比如修改为$_G['setting']['memberperpage'] = 500;
这样就能一次删除500个会员了.

这个是清理的修改  上面的删除会员的代码
$uids = searchmembers($search_condition, 10);

把后面的10修改大点

然后登陆后台,更新缓存即可.
在【后台】【用户】【用户管理】【清理】【选择你要清理的会员组一般是等待验证会员】【删除用户】这样用不了几下就把死尸给清理干净了
您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

手机版|小黑屋|Discuz! 官方站 ( 皖ICP备16010102号 )star

GMT+8, 2024-11-16 01:26 , Processed in 0.020458 second(s), 3 queries , Gzip On, Redis On.

Powered by Discuz! X3.4

Copyright © 2001-2023, Tencent Cloud.

快速回复 返回顶部 返回列表